Bronx Arts Ensemble Woodwind Quintet: Musique de fête

University of Mount Saint Vincent 6301 Riverdale Ave, Bronx

The Bronx Arts Ensemble’s 51st season, A Focus on the Human Condition, examines all the rituals and experiences that make us human. Musique de fête is an exploration of the “less refined” aspects of merrymaking, and includes works that evoke folk themes, lazy summer days, and a night of overindulgence. Includes works by William Grant Still, Arturo Marquez, Adriana Verdie, Ana Sokolovic, Samuel Barber, and Lalo Schifrin.
